Handover: LoyalLedger points service, for plugin authors. State: accrual and redemption hooks stable; reversal hook flaky under load, retry with backoff. Ledger reconciliation runs nightly; don't write during the 02:00 window. Sandbox creds expire monthly — if yours lapse, use the self-service recovery flow on the Bramblehook portal, not a new signup, or your plugin ID gets orphaned. Recovery flow asks for the shared plugin-author passphrase before reissuing tokens. That passphrase is listed immediately below this note.

vault phrase of yaduf-yajop = lamath-kelix-aldion-zorius-ulaox-eliax-gorox-norok-fenael-fenath-julael-pelius-belius-druion

Subject: Parchmill cut-over wrap-up

Hi — quick summary for your review. We cut over to the new Parchmill markdown pipeline last night with no rollbacks. Sanitization now happens pre-cache, so stale unsafe HTML can't leak from old entries; we also purged the render cache entirely. One straggler worker ran the old build for ten minutes, already terminated. The production pipeline currently runs with these settings.

config for bawip-badup:
ULAAEL_HOST=ulaael.zemvarsys.internal
ULAAEL_PORT=8000

## PR: Shipping fee rules engine, phase one

This adds the first pass of the Cartwheel rules engine that replaces the nested if/else fee logic in checkout. Rules evaluate in priority order; the first match wins, and an explicit default rule always terminates evaluation. Since you're new to the codebase, note that zone weights and surcharge caps are not magic numbers anymore — they live in the constants shown below.

constants for yaduf-fahag:
BUDGETS = {
    "kelix": 528,
    "briwyn": 734,
}